The Fundamentals of RNG in Slot Games
What a Random Number Generator Actually Does
At the core of every slot machine lies a Random Number Generator (RNG), a computational algorithm designed to produce sequences of numbers that are unpredictable, unbiased, and statistically independent. Unlike physical random devices, which rely on environmental inputs, RNGs in digital slots use deterministic algorithms combined with high-entropy seeds to generate outcomes that simulate randomness.
From my perspective, the elegance of RNGs lies in their ability to create endless permutations while maintaining measurable statistical properties. For a single spin on a modern 5-reel slot, an RNG calculates the positions of every reel and determines symbol alignment in milliseconds. The algorithm is not influenced by previous spins, the player’s behavior, or external events, ensuring that each play is effectively independent.

Types of RNGs Used in Online Slots
There are primarily two categories of RNGs used in the industry: pseudo-random number generators (PRNGs) and hardware-based true random number generators (TRNGs). PRNGs are algorithmic and deterministic but, when seeded correctly, produce sequences indistinguishable from true randomness over large datasets. TRNGs, less common in online slots, rely on physical phenomena such as electrical noise to generate random sequences. From my experience, the majority of regulated online casinos in Greece rely on PRNGs due to their efficiency, reproducibility for testing, and compatibility with software certification processes.
Certification of RNGs: How Fairness Is Verified
Third-Party Auditors and Testing Laboratories
To ensure fairness, reputable online casinos employ independent testing laboratories. Organizations such as eCOGRA, GLI, and iTech Labs specialize in auditing RNGs, evaluating both the algorithmic integrity and statistical outcomes of slot games. These audits involve subjecting the RNG to millions of simulated spins, measuring payout percentages, symbol distribution, and compliance with expected randomness.
In my daily work, I review audit reports and observe that these laboratories perform both static and dynamic testing. Static testing examines the algorithmic design, seed generation, and code integrity, while dynamic testing evaluates the outcomes of simulated spins against theoretical probability distributions. Only after passing these rigorous examinations can a game be certified as fair for public play.

Key Metrics Evaluated During Certification
During certification, auditors analyze several key metrics, including:
- Return to Player (RTP): The long-term expected payout ratio for a game.
- Hit Frequency: The probability of landing any winning combination.
- Variance and Volatility: The statistical distribution of win sizes.
- Randomness Validation: Ensuring no bias or patterns emerge over large datasets.
From my observations, the sophistication of these evaluations ensures that any certified slot, when played under normal conditions, behaves in accordance with its declared statistical profile.

Understanding Volatility and Expectation
High volatility games produce larger but less frequent wins, while low volatility games yield smaller, more frequent wins. Players often misinterpret volatility as unfairness. From my experience explaining this concept, understanding the relationship between volatility and expected value is crucial for interpreting outcomes realistically. Fairness does not imply uniform wins; it implies that outcomes match the statistical parameters verified by certification.

The Role of Operator Integrity
How Reputable Operators Maintain Fairness
Beyond RNG certification, fairness relies on operator integrity. Certified software is only effective if deployed correctly. Reputable casinos implement safeguards such as:
- Encrypted communication channels to prevent external interference.
- Secure server configurations to ensure RNG calculations are isolated and untampered.
- Continuous monitoring of anomalies in gameplay outcomes.

Addressing Common Misconceptions
“Hot” and “Cold” Streaks
Players often believe that slots experience “hot” or “cold” streaks. While streaks occur naturally, a certified RNG guarantees that these sequences are random and not manipulated. Over millions of spins, the distribution aligns with expected probabilities. Educating players about stochastic processes is critical for realistic expectations.
Misinterpretation of RTP
RTP is often misunderstood as a guarantee of short-term results. From my perspective, fairness means that the game adheres to RTP statistically over a long horizon, not on any individual session. Certified RNGs ensure that the observed variance is consistent with declared volatility and payout percentages.
Fairness and Game Updates
Updating slot software without re-certification can compromise fairness. Reputable operators rigorously test and recertify games after any change to maintain integrity, ensuring that regulatory and player trust is never compromised.
